GODZILLA THE RIDE: GREAT CLASH Reveals New Mechagodzilla, August 1 Opening in Japan
GODZILLA THE RIDE: GREAT CLASH, directed by Takashi Yamazaki, will open August 1 at Seibuen Amusement Park in Japan.

Get ready for an ocean battle between Godzilla and an all-new, Takashi Yamazaki-designed Mechagodzilla on August 1 when GODZILLA THE RIDE: GREAT CLASH opens at Japan's Seibuen Amusement Park.
Created by Yamazaki, the director and Academy Award®–winner of Best Visual Effects for Godzilla Minus One, along with the GMO production team and Shirogumi Inc., GODZILLA THE RIDE: GREAT CLASH will thrust the King of the Monsters into a sea confrontation with the debuting "KIJU type 0‐G BREAKER‐" Mechagodzilla.
GODZILLA THE RIDE: GREAT CLASH will cast attendees as "Godzilla surveillance crew members" aboard the Goose Nest, the flagship vessel of the Emergency Defense against Gargantuan Encounter (EDGE) team, which houses the KIJU type 0‐G BREAKER‐. During the approximately 15-minute splash ride, attendees will embark on a mission to locate and engage Godzilla on the Goose Nest's advanced "GOOSE" drone ship capable of underwater, surface, and aerial navigation.
The ride will also feature an exclusive pre-show room, including EDGE performers, large monitors showing Godzilla coastal attacks and detailed schematics of the Goose Nest mothership, plus a mockup of the KIJU type 0‐G BREAKER‐ in its hangar.
GODZILLA THE RIDE: GREAT CLASH follows Yamazaki’s original Godzilla the Ride: Giant Monsters Ultimate Battle attraction, which is currently showing at Seibuen Amusement Park. Yamazaki is currently working on a new Godzilla feature film.
